GMF: Thriving Communities Grant

    From Greater Milwaukee Foundation

    The Greater Milwaukee Foundation aims to enhance the quality of life in the Greater Milwaukee area by addressing local needs and fostering community improvement through support and funding to a wide range of initiatives and programs, primarily focusing on basic human needs, community development, education, and the arts.

    Overview

    The Thriving Communities Grant focuses on supporting youth and young adults in the Sherman Park and North Division neighborhoods through a comprehensive approach grounded in community feedback. Key priorities include professional skills and career development for youths aged 16-24 to address underemployment and its cascading effects, as well as after-school programming, social and emotional support, and health and wellness activities for youths aged 10-18. These initiatives are aimed at filling critical gaps in support systems and fostering positive community engagement and development.
